Morning. Morning in a Kiev café, when it’s still deserted in the morning. And there are no visitors. Morning light shines on the windows, rays of light fall on the deserted interior. Outside the window, there is a busy street of tourists and hurrying to work, but there is no one in the café yet. A minute of solitude and concentration alone

Valery Khadeev is a very interesting Kiev artist. At first glance at his works it seems that they were written by a gray-haired master, who had passed through the harsh Soviet pictorial school. But, when you look deeper into his work, you see that the author is young and modern. What he did was the best, what his wonderful masters of art at the Lugansk Art School taught, went through their serious school and found a "road to themselves." Color and color Valery feels like the temperature of the air, like his own five fingers. He lives in this environment, among the lights and halftones, among the glare and the planes of draperies. A life-kettle, a faience cup and a dried lemon, forgotten by someone on the table, come to life on the Hadean canvas, flow with reflexes and play with chiaroscuro, so that you want to immediately have tea! This is what attracts viewers to Valery's works. "They want to watch for a long time!", "Here, in this still life, I could live!" - people say in the exhibition hall. Valery is a very delicate landscape painter. His sketchbook can appear anywhere in the world at the foot of the Crimean mountains, at the sea pier in Montenegro, on the bustling Kiev street, near the ancient cathedral. And the result is always staggering. It seems that it is not an artist, but you yourself smell the smell of magnolia, you catch salt spray and wave off annoying seagulls, you hear the bells of Mikhailovsky and St. Sophia's cathedrals. All this, because the artist does not invent anything, just puts the color in the right place on the canvas. The painting by Khadeev is from the word "life", alive and truthful. He writes, how he breathes, that's what's on it. Valery's works are adorned with private collections of people all over the world.
